Leaders Nzoia out to arrest Police as Shabana return

National Super League (NSL) leaders; Nzoia United visit Police FC in the tenth round of the second-tier competition hoping to sustain their unbeaten run to the season while Shabana FC will finally make their delayed start to the campaign by entertaining Bidco FC in Awendo on Sunday.

Nzoia, the former national champions are on 23 points, two clear of Nakumatt FC at the summit with a game in hand and face a Police side that has only won twice in the season to languish in 15th, a gapping 18 points in arrears to the leaders.

With Nzoia seemingly charging through the second-tier like a train, focus will be on Awendo Green Stadium where another fallen former top flight giant, Shabana will launch their belated NSL campaign against 12th-placed Bidco.

Nairobi Senator, Mike Sonko came to the rescue of the Gusii-based community titans when he paid the outstanding balance of their registration fee of KSh70,000 on Tuesday to fulfill Football Kenya Federation’s requirements to take up their place.

The Sports Tribunal ruled in Shabana’s favour after the federation threw them out of the second-tier at the beginning of the season.

At the other end of the spectrum, new Wazito FC coach Frankline Obare faces a baptism of fire on his debut after Francis Xavier parted ways with the team earlier this week by mutual consent leaving them seventh on 15 points.

Obare, who has been serving the team as a first coach, is to test his senior managerial position when his boys’ hard fight the host Vihiga United who are a point and a place below them.

Leonard Saleh’s KCB are out to sustain their three matches unbeaten run when they host Nakumatt with a four-point gap between the two.

Elsewhere, the third from bottom Ligi Ndogo who have since managed five points from a possible 21 of their nine games have a stern test against the high-flying former leaders Zoo Kericho.

That clash on Saturday will be preceded by the clash of basement side and visiting Modern Coast and Moyas FC who are three places above them.

Coast-based Modern who lost to slum boys Kariobangi Sharks 2-1 on Monday evening, are bottom placed with only two points after losing seven and drawing twice.

On Sunday Abel Ayuko’s Oserian host St. Joseph’s at the same time FC Talanta and Kisumu’s Palos battle out.

Sharks under Mike Amenga have a testing assignment against Nakuru All Stars who were axed from the SportPesa Premier League last season.

Agro Chemicals take on Nairobi Stima with all games scheduled to kick off at 4pm (+3GMT) local time.
